An Applied Approach to Finance

If you’re interested in a career in finance, this course equips you with the analytical and managerial skills necessary to succeed within the global financial sector. Developed to meet market demand for graduates with strong financial awareness, the programme is regularly refreshed to reflect current industry trends.

Distinctive Features

  • Accreditation: Newcastle Business School holds a prestigious 'double' AACSB accreditation in business and accounting, placing it in the top 6% of business schools globally.
  • Industry-Standard Facilities: Students gain hands-on experience using Bloomberg Terminals and professional econometric software like E-Views, SPSS, and Stata.
  • Real-World Learning: Modules have a strong vocational focus, featuring collaborative problem-solving, real-life case studies, and the opportunity to undertake a Consultancy Project with an external organisation in place of a traditional dissertation.
  • Global Outlook: The programme benefits from a diverse international cohort and staff with deep research and industry expertise in areas like investment, risk management, and quantitative finance.

About Northumbria University

Northumbria University, based in Newcastle upon Tyne and established in 1992, is a dynamic UK institution known for its industry links and vibrant student community. With about 32,000 students and roughly 3,300 international students, Northumbria offers a cosmopolitan campus experience within a lively northern city. The university’s focus on employability, practical learning and professional partnerships attracts international learners looking for applied courses and pathways into global careers.

Academic programs at Northumbria combine research-informed teaching with placements, industry projects and professional accreditation where applicable. English Test Requirement

IELTS (Academic) 6.5 with 5.5 in each component (or approved equivalent).
